Resumo

The objective of present work is to apply the hybrid numerical/analytical approach known as GITT (Generalized Integral Transform Technique) by solving a magnetohydrodynamic flow of electrical conductor Newtonian fluids inside a parallel-plate channel subjected to a uniform and constant external magnetic field, wherein the mathematical formulation of the physical problem is given in terms of streamfunction obtained from the Navier-Stokes equations and the energy equation. The adopted assumptions are steady state, laminar and incompressible flow and constant physical properties. Convergence analyses are performed and presented in order to illustrate the consistency of the integral transformation technique. Results for the velocity and temperature fields are generated and compared with those in the literature as a function of the main governing parameters.
